评分
评分
评分
评分
我一直认为,学习一门新的技术,如果能够“看得懂”比“背得熟”更重要,而《MySQL Basics In Pictures》这本书,无疑将“看得懂”提升到了一个全新的高度。作为一名对数据库零基础的学习者,我曾经尝试过阅读一些技术文档和在线教程,但往往因为缺乏直观的图示,很容易陷入“看了等于没看”的境地。直到我发现了这本书,我才真正体会到“图解”的力量。它不仅仅是简单的插图,而是精心设计的、能够直接传递信息、化解概念的视觉化工具。书中对于“关系型数据库”的讲解,更是让我醍醐灌顶。通过描绘不同“表”之间的“关联”,以及这些关联是如何通过“主键”和“外键”建立的,我终于理解了为何称之为“关系型”。例如,在讲解“外键”时,书中用了一个“订单表”和一个“客户表”的例子,清楚地展示了订单表中的“客户ID”如何指向客户表中的“主键ID”,从而将订单和对应的客户关联起来。这种逻辑清晰、视觉化的展示,让我在脑海中构建起了完整的数据库模型。此外,书中对于SQL查询的讲解,也极富匠心。它并没有简单地列出SQL语句,而是将查询的逻辑,如“筛选”、“排序”、“分组”、“连接”等,都转化为一系列直观的图形操作。当我看到书中演示如何使用`GROUP BY`来统计每个客户的订单数量时,我能清晰地看到,MySQL是如何将具有相同客户ID的行“聚集”在一起,然后进行计数。这本书让我明白,学习MySQL并非枯燥的记忆过程,而是一个理解数据结构、逻辑关系和操作流程的过程。
评分我一直觉得,学习任何一门技术,如果能摆脱枯燥的文字,拥抱更直观的表达方式,效率会大大提升。《MySQL Basics In Pictures》这本书,正是我心中所期待的那种学习资料。它不仅仅是一本介绍MySQL的书,更像是一本“数据结构的视觉化指南”。书中对于“ER图”(实体关系图)的讲解,更是让我印象深刻。作者用非常清晰的图形,展示了不同实体(如用户、产品、订单)之间的关系,以及这些关系是如何通过关联表来维护的。我能够清晰地看到,一个用户可以有多个订单,一个订单可以包含多个产品,这些关系通过不同形状和颜色的方框以及箭头,一目了然。这种对数据库设计的直观呈现,让我能够更好地理解数据库的整体架构。此外,书中对“视图”(View)的讲解,也颇具匠心。它并没有简单地给出视图的创建语句,而是用了一个“窗口”的比喻,解释了视图是如何从底层表中“提取”特定数据的,以及用户通过视图,无需关心底层表的复杂结构,就能方便地获取所需信息。这种将抽象概念具象化的能力,是这本书最突出的优点。读这本书,我感觉自己不再是被动地接收信息,而是主动地参与到MySQL的学习过程中,通过观察和思考,逐步构建起自己的知识体系。
评分“MySQL Basics In Pictures” 简直是MySQL初学者的福音!我一直在寻找一本能够真正将复杂的数据库概念可视化,并且容易理解的书籍。市面上关于MySQL的书籍不少,但很多都充斥着枯燥的代码和晦涩的理论,看得我头昏脑涨。直到我偶然翻开这本《MySQL Basics In Pictures》,我才意识到,原来学习数据库可以如此生动有趣。书中大量的图示,将原本抽象的数据库结构、表之间的关系、SQL语句的执行过程,都描绘得淋漓尽致。举个例子,当我第一次看到书中关于“索引”的讲解时,它并没有直接给我一大堆官方文档的定义,而是用了一个非常形象的比喻,就像是图书馆里书的目录一样,瞬间就让我明白了索引的作用和重要性。还有关于“事务”的概念,书中更是用一个购物车的例子,一步步演示了添加商品、删除商品、结算等一系列操作如何在事务的包裹下保证数据的一致性。我尤其喜欢书中讲解JOIN操作的部分,通过不同形状和颜色的图形来代表不同的表,然后用箭头指示它们之间的连接方式和结果,这比我之前看的任何文字描述都要清晰直观。以前我对各种JOIN类型总是傻傻分不清,现在看过之后,立刻就豁然开朗。这本书的排版也很舒适,每页的文字量适中,不会让人产生压迫感,而且图文并茂的设计,使得阅读过程一点也不枯燥。对于我这种刚开始接触MySQL,甚至对数据库概念有些模糊的读者来说,这本书真的太友好了。它不是那种让你死记硬背的书,而是引导你去理解,去体会,让你在不知不觉中就掌握了MySQL的核心知识。我已经迫不及待地想把我学到的这些东西运用到实际项目中了!
评分《MySQL Basics In Pictures》这本书,对于我这样希望快速入门MySQL,并且对视觉化学习有强烈需求的人来说,简直是量身定制。这本书最大的亮点在于它对抽象概念的具象化处理,让复杂的数据库原理变得触手可及。我尤其欣赏书中对“数据库范式”的讲解,以往读到的范式解释总是晦涩难懂,让人望而却步。而这本书则通过生动形象的图示,将“消除冗余”、“提高数据一致性”等目标,用实际的例子一一展现。比如,在讲解第一范式时,书中用一个表格展示了如何将一个包含重复信息的行进行拆分,形成独立的字段,从而达到原子化的目的。然后,再通过“函数依赖”的概念,循序渐进地引导读者理解第二范式和第三范式。这种层层递进、化繁为简的讲解方式,让我不再对范式感到畏惧,而是能够理解其背后的逻辑和价值。此外,书中对于“数据类型”的介绍,也做得非常到位。它并没有仅仅列出各种数据类型名称,而是通过形象的比喻和实际应用场景,来解释不同数据类型的使用限制和优势。例如,对于`VARCHAR`类型,书中会用一个“可变长度的文本框”来类比,而对于`INT`类型,则会用一个“整数计数器”来比喻,让我能清晰地理解它们之间的区别。这种深入浅出的讲解,让我在选择合适的数据类型时,能够更有依据,避免潜在的错误。这本书让我觉得,学习MySQL不再是面对一本冰冷的技术书籍,而是像在和一个经验丰富、善于表达的导师对话。
评分《MySQL Basics In Pictures》这本书,让我真切地体会到了“润物细无声”的学习过程。我之前尝试过一些MySQL的学习资料,但往往因为过于理论化或者信息量过大,而难以坚持。这本书则完全不同,它以一种非常温和且直观的方式,引导我逐步深入MySQL的世界。书中对“索引的创建和维护”的讲解,更是让我豁然开朗。它并没有简单地告诉我要创建什么类型的索引,而是通过一个“图书馆索引卡片”的比喻,让我理解了索引是如何工作的。然后,书中用图示详细展示了B-tree索引的结构,以及MySQL是如何通过这种结构快速定位到数据行的。当我学习如何创建联合索引时,书中更是用了一个“多维度检索”的图示,让我理解了联合索引的顺序至关重要,以及它如何能够同时满足多个查询条件。这种对底层数据结构和算法的图解,让我不仅知其然,更知其所以然。此外,书中对“数据库备份和恢复”的讲解,也同样具有实践指导意义。它并没有简单地给出命令,而是用了一个“照片备份”的比喻,说明了备份的重要性,以及如何通过不同类型的备份(全量备份、增量备份)来保护数据。书中对数据恢复过程的图示,更是让我能够清晰地看到,在数据丢失的情况下,如何通过备份文件一步步还原数据。这本书让我觉得,学习MySQL不再是一件困难的事情,而是一次充满乐趣的探索之旅。
评分《MySQL Basics In Pictures》这本书,以一种极其令人愉悦和高效的方式,为我打开了MySQL的世界。在我之前,我对数据库的概念一直停留在模糊的认知层面,总觉得那是开发人员的专属领域,复杂且难以企及。然而,这本书彻底改变了我的看法。作者并没有上来就堆砌技术术语,而是从最基础的“什么是数据库”开始,通过一系列精美的插图,将数据库、表、行、列这些基本概念具象化。我印象最深刻的是,书中用了一个“家庭相册”的比喻来解释“数据库”,而“表”则像是相册中的“家庭成员列表”,每一“行”代表一个家庭成员的信息,每一“列”则代表这个成员的具体属性,如姓名、年龄、性别等。这种贴近生活的类比,让我一下子就抓住了核心要点。更让我惊喜的是,书中对于SQL语言的讲解,也充满了创意。它不是简单地罗列SELECT、INSERT、UPDATE、DELETE等命令,而是将每条SQL语句的执行过程,都用动态的图形演示出来。例如,当我学习 `SELECT` 语句时,书中通过一个动态的图示,清晰地展示了MySQL是如何根据WHERE子句去“查找”符合条件的“行”,然后将这些“行”中的特定“列”提取出来。这种“可视化”的讲解方式,让我不再需要凭空想象SQL语句在后台做了什么,而是能直观地看到它的运作机制。整本书的叙事风格也很流畅,作者似乎总能在我即将感到困惑的时候,适时地插入一张恰到好处的图,或者用一个巧妙的比喻来化解难题。读这本书,更像是在和一个经验丰富的老师一起探索,他用最简单的方式,最有趣的语言,带你领略MySQL的魅力。
评分我一直认为,学习数据库,尤其是SQL,最需要的就是能够“看到”数据是如何被处理的。《MySQL Basics In Pictures》这本书,完美地满足了这一需求。它不仅仅是一本介绍MySQL的书,更是一本“SQL语句执行流程的可视化指南”。我尤其喜欢书中对“聚合函数”(如COUNT, SUM, AVG, MAX, MIN)的讲解。它并没有仅仅给出函数的定义,而是用了一个“数据汇总”的图示,展示了MySQL是如何将一组数据进行“统计”和“计算”的。例如,当我看到书中演示如何使用`COUNT(*)`来统计某个表中所有行的数量时,我能够清晰地看到MySQL是如何逐行扫描,然后进行计数。当学习`GROUP BY`与聚合函数结合使用时,书中更是用了一个“分组打包”的动画,展示了MySQL如何先将数据按照指定条件进行分组,然后再对每个组分别应用聚合函数,生成最终的结果。这种对SQL执行过程的直观呈现,让我对SQL的理解上升到了一个新的层面。我不再是被动地输入SQL语句,而是能够理解这些语句在数据库内部是如何运作的。这本书的另外一个亮点在于它对“存储过程”的讲解。书中用了一个“自动化生产线”的比喻,将存储过程比作一条预先设定好流程的生产线,能够自动完成一系列数据库操作,从而提高效率并减少错误。这种将抽象的编程概念,通过形象的比喻来解释,是我非常欣赏的。
评分不得不说,《MySQL Basics In Pictures》这本书,在“化繁为简”这条路上走得非常彻底,而且效果卓著。作为一个经常与数据打交道,但却不算是专业数据库开发者的人,我一直觉得MySQL的学习门槛不低。市面上很多书籍要么过于理论化,要么过于实操化,很难找到一个平衡点。而这本书,恰恰在这方面做得非常出色。它并没有回避技术细节,但每一个细节都通过精美的图示和恰当的比喻,变得易于理解。我最喜欢的部分之一是关于“事务隔离级别”的讲解。以前我总觉得事务隔离级别是个非常抽象的概念,难以把握。但这本书通过模拟多人同时访问和修改数据库的场景,用图示清晰地展示了读未提交、读已提交、可重复读以及串行化这四个级别分别会带来什么样的结果,以及它们之间的权衡。我能够清晰地看到,在低隔离级别下,可能出现的“脏读”、“不可重复读”和“幻读”是如何发生的,以及在更高的隔离级别下,这些问题是如何被避免的。这种“沉浸式”的体验,让我对事务的理解得到了质的飞跃。此外,书中对于“索引的失效”场景的讲解,也让我受益匪浅。它并没有简单地说“某些SQL语句不会使用索引”,而是通过图示详细地解释了为什么在进行函数计算、模糊匹配(以%开头)等操作时,索引的“查找路径”会被破坏,从而导致MySQL不得不进行全表扫描。这种对“为什么”的深入剖析,让我能够更好地编写高效的SQL查询,避免不必要的性能瓶颈。
评分《MySQL Basics In Pictures》这本书,简直是我近期学习中最具颠覆性的一本。我一直认为,学习编程语言或者数据库,往往需要大量的理论支撑,而实际操作往往是后续的事情。但这本书,通过其独特的图解方式,将理论与实践巧妙地结合了起来。在我看来,这本书最大的价值在于它能够让读者“看到”SQL语句在数据库中是如何执行的。比如,当我学习 `WHERE` 子句时,书中不仅仅给出了语法,而是用一个动态的图示,展示了MySQL是如何逐行检查数据,然后根据条件进行“过滤”的。我能够清晰地看到,那些不符合条件的行是如何被“跳过”的。同样,对于 `ORDER BY` 子句,书中也用了一个“排序的过程”的动画来演示,让我能够直观地理解数据是如何被打乱顺序,然后按照指定的列进行重新排列的。这种“可视化”的学习体验,极大地增强了我对SQL语言的理解。我不再是死记硬背语法,而是理解了语法背后的逻辑和执行机制。这本书的另外一个亮点在于它对“数据库连接池”的讲解。作为一个初学者,我之前对数据库连接池的概念知之甚少,只知道它能提高性能。但书中通过一个“水龙头”的比喻,将连接池的作用解释得淋漓尽致。它告诉我,与其每次需要数据库访问时都去“烧开水”(建立新连接),不如提前烧好一壶热水(预先建立连接池),需要时直接“取用”(复用连接),大大节省了时间和资源。这种生活化的比喻,让我瞬间就领悟了这个技术概念的核心价值。
评分《MySQL Basics In Pictures》这本书,在我的MySQL学习旅程中扮演了极其重要的角色,它让我彻底告别了“看图识字”的尴尬境地。作为一个长期以来对数据库概念感到有些模糊的开发者,我常常在实际操作中遇到一些难以理解的问题。而这本书,凭借其无与伦比的图解能力,将这些问题一一破解。我特别欣赏书中关于“数据库锁”的讲解。以前我总觉得锁这个东西很神秘,但这本书用了一个生动形象的“房间钥匙”的比喻,让我瞬间就明白了锁的原理。它展示了当多个进程同时尝试访问同一个资源时,锁是如何介入,确保同一时间只有一个进程能够“持有钥匙”并进行操作,从而保证数据的一致性。从“行锁”、“表锁”到“间隙锁”,书中都通过图形化的方式,展示了它们的作用范围和适用场景,让我能够清楚地理解不同锁类型之间的差异以及它们在性能上的权衡。此外,书中对“数据库复制”(Replication)的讲解,也同样精彩。它用了一个“主从关系”的图示,清晰地展示了主数据库如何将数据变更同步到从数据库,以及这种机制是如何实现高可用性和读写分离的。我能够直观地看到数据是如何从主服务器“流淌”到从服务器的,以及在这个过程中可能遇到的各种情况。这本书的图解不仅仅是装饰,而是核心的学习工具,它将复杂的分布式系统概念,以一种轻松易懂的方式呈现出来。
评分 评分 评分 评分 评分本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度,google,bing,sogou 等
©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有